What is Excelsior Mining?

Excelsior Mining
Minerals & Mining

Founded in 2005 and head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ona, Excelsior Mining operates as a specialized entity focused on the acquisition, exploration, and development of high-value mineral properties. The company maintains a robust portfolio, most notably holding a 100% interest in the Gunnison copper project, which spans approximately 9,560 acres in Cochise County, Arizona. Furthermore, the firm manages the Johnson Camp Mine, integrating these assets into a cohesive strategy designed to optimize copper production and resource extraction. How much funding has Excelsior Mining raised?

Excelsior Mining has raised a total of $15.8M across 1 funding round:

2021

Share Placement

$15.8M

Share Placement (2021): $15.8M, investors not publicly disclosed
